33.2.1 External Boot Devices
Zynq-7000 secure boot mode is restricted to NOR, NAND, or Quad SPI FLASH as the external boot device. A secure
boot from JTAG or any other external interface is not allowed.
33.2.2 Secure Boot Image
Figure 2 Secure Boot Image Format
The secure boot image format is show in Figure 2. The secure boot image consists of a boot ROM header, a FSBL
partition (required), and any number, including zero of succeeding partitions. The boot ROM header identifies the
boot image as secure or non-secure at offset 0x028. The value stored in the boot header at offset 0x028 determines the
key source, see Table 1.
